The contact owns a 2000 Dodge. The contact stated that while driving at 55 mph, the contact heard an abnormal noise and noticed that the vehicle windshield wiper and blinkers had became inoperable. No warning light was illuminated. The vehicle had been diagnosed by an independent mechanic. The contact was informed that the failure was due to a faulty wiper transmission linkage, a relay and switch. The relay and switch was replaced however, the wiper transmission linkage was not repaired due to parts not being available. The manufacturer was made aware of the failure and determined that parts were not available. The failure mileage was approximately 110. 000.

The contact owns a 2019 Dodge Grand Caravan. The contact stated that while operating the vehicle the electronics would suddenly malfunction causing the windshield wipers to erroneously activate, the turn signals to become inoperable, the backup camera to fail, and the brakes to malfunction. The contact indicated that the failure was intermittent. The vehicle was taken to the local dealer who was unable to duplicate the failure and no service was performed. The manufacturer was not yet notified of the failure. The approximate failure mileage was 50,000.

While parked in driveway, the horn started blowing erratically, headlights were on, and front and rear windshield wipers and washers operating. Door locks would not respond to remote. After s short period of trying to unlock the doors with the remote, they either responded to the remote or unlocked by themselves. At that point I attempted to turn the ignition on and start the vehicle. I started it and then turned it off but that did not stop the horn, wipers, etc. A few seconds after shutting the ignition off, everything stopped. Front and rear wipers did not return to park position until I manually turned them on and off. I started the engine again and had a check engine light with error codes related to the tcm, transmission control module. In addition, while driving, the heater blower motor intermittently stops working. All of this appears to be the result of a faulty tipm,totally integrated power module. This has happened twice in the last two weeks. First occurrence was 1/11/18 and second occurrence was 1/16/18. Searching online revealed that mine is not an isolated problem as there are many reported instances of tipm failures with similar symptoms.

The rear wiper of my 2012 Dodge Grand Caravan randomally stopped working. After being charged $140 labor fee to track down the issue, the dealership told me the tipm is defective and not powering the wiper. It will code $1300 to replace this unit, which is conveniently not covered under warranty or extended warranty.
